Transaction cb9044705690b53613bc7242d22a6e79c924787a84b6e5d8d233da8ef2d624aa
2 Input
1 Outputs
- cb9044705690b53613bc7242d22a6e79c924787a84b6e5d8d233da8ef2d624aa:0
value 29990000
address 3BMEXekRfcem4d4JKMGMeC5hJiac4EDVVo